Wonky-pop musician and producer Dan Black has unveiled the music video for his song, “Farewell Ft. Kelis.”The fourth of twelve “experiences,” the track inches listeners closer to the release of Do Not Revenge, his first official full length since the 2009 release of ((un)). Black shared with Popcrush that the track was written “about how life is always moving on…and how there is both joy and pain in that.”
“I wrote this with Kelis,” he described to HipHopDX, “in a villa on the south coast of Spain. She wrote and sang her final parts in about 20 minutes while her son ran around the garden. Looking back, I think we were both coincidentally moving into major new chapters in our lives and this song magically captured that moment.”
Do Not Revenge will be released officially July 6th, 2017. In what he calls “12 Songs, 12 Experiences,” Black will provide listeners with the opportunity to be submerged in the songs on the album through a number of creatively distinct experiences. The previous three of the twelve experiences, “Headphones,” “Blow ft. Fans” and “So” have already launched on Black’s cryptic webpage, where seconds have begun counting down progressively to the moment when each allotted block fills with a cut from the new album. With eight reveals remaining, between now and the time that the final experience, “
We Drift On ft. Imogen Heap” launches in July, listeners will be able to discover tracks from the album through different digital Do Not Revenge related events, such as: a 24 hour live streaming performance, a 100 cameras film experience, a playable video game, straight-up music videos + more.
I tried to think of the album as this complete thing” Black says. “For me it is important to write that way. If I get too focused on one song, I can get sucked into a need for perfection. Thinking bigger is more freeing – maybe in all things actually – not just music.”
